All right, on this particular problem, we want to find absolute extrema.
00:08
And so what we do on each of these problems is we find on the derivative.
00:12
And the derivative of this function is 2.
00:15
It's the slope of this line.
00:17
And we usually would set that equal to 0, but it never equals 0.
00:24
So there are no turning points for this line.
00:27
So there's no extrema in the middle.
00:30
But we also have to take into consideration the end points.
00:33
So if, if you include the endpoints, then that could be the absolute extreme.
00:40
So we need to take f0, which is 2 times 0 minus 3, which is negative 3.
00:53
So 0 negative 3 is the value to the left.
00:58
I plug 2 in.
00:59
I have 2 times 2 minus 3, which is 1.
